Police suspected Srinu’s involvement given that the modus operandi was similar. It was on December 17 that a body of an unknown woman was found in Devarkadra village in Mahbubnagar. Srinu confessed that the remains were of a woman he had killed earlier this year. One of the cases came to light only last week after a skeleton was recovered from a heap of sand kept for government auction at Abdullapurmet. During investigation, Srinu confessed to three more murders, all committed in the past year. His wife Salamma too was arrested after stolen jewellery was recovered from her. Mahbubnagar SP Rema Rajeshwari said Srinu was arrested on Friday for the murder of a 53-year-old woman C Aliveamma, a labourer. Among his victims was his brother’s mother-in-law with whom he is believed to have had an illicit relationship.

If convicted, he would be one of the deadliest serial killers in the country. According to police, Srinu has now been named in at least 17 murders. This time, he was sentenced to three years in jail, leading to his release in 2018. Police claim that he started his second round of killings in 2014 and murdered as many as eight women till 2015 when he was again convicted in another murder case. However, he was caught after a few days and was sentenced to two years of rigorous imprisonment.
Police confirmed to TOI that Srinu had escaped from the Mahbubnagar jail in 2007. He was however released early in 2013 for good behaviour. He was arrested and given a life sentence by a local court in 2009.
Police allege that Srinu murdered at least five women in 2007, when he started his alleged killing spree.
